Sonny, you seem to be using the Inverse, of the Inverse Square Law
here.... the Farther the source is from the receiver the LESS power
reaches the receiver, not MORE. It goes Down, by the SQUARE of the
distance, not up. You also don't get ALL of the 300 Milliwatts
going into your head as the antenna is semi Omni-directional and
only about 120 degrees of the 360 degree transmitted signal will
intersect with your head, and another maybe 10 degrees with you hand.
Better go back and do the Sums, AGAIN, or leave it to folks that
passed Jr. High School Math, and High School Physics.


EXACTLY! That is why the further the source is from the
"receiver/your-skull" the further the sources power must be increased to
maintain the same field-density! You got it!

Inverse Square Law in action! Or, ~2:4 ratio--every doubling in
distance requires the fourfold increase of the sources output to
maintain field density -- what part of my posts must I "rewrite" for you
to obtain that meaning from them?
